WebIPERS is a defined benefit plan funded through member contributions, employer contributions, and investment income. By law, most individuals become members of IPERS when they begin employment at any IPERS-covered public employer, which includes schools, cities, counties, state government, and other government agencies. Webagendas through investment or divestment of IPERS’ assets. To act otherwise could be construed as a violation of fiduciary duty and could endanger the System’s tax-exempt status. B. Securities Monitoring and Litigation IPERS has a fiduciary duty to preserve trust assets to meet the retirement promises made to its members.
